Choosing Between eSIM and Traditional SIMs

Within the dynamic field of mobile innovation, portable devices are constantly being upgraded with new features and functionalities. eSIMs (embedded Subscriber Identity Modules) have become an increasingly adopted innovation. However, how do such innovative technologies compare to their traditional counterparts? We will the key comparisons between eSIMs and traditional SIM cards to help you make an informed decision.

  • By tradition,traditional SIMs are physical cards that sit in a SIM slot.
  • On the other hand,, an eSIM is a digital subscriber identification module installed on the device circuit.
  • Whereas traditionally traditional SIMs can be easily swapped between devices,eSIMs are built-in and not designed for physical swapping.
  • Also, eSIMs offer greater freedom as they allow you to switch carriers by downloading profiles over the air.
  • Security represents a central advantage for eSIMs.
